Handicap bathtub installation services involve modifying or replacing existing bathtubs to improve accessibility and safety. These services typically include installing walk-in tubs, low-threshold designs, or tubs with built-in seating and grab bars. The goal is to create a bathing environment that reduces the risk of slips and falls, making it easier for individuals with mobility challenges to bathe independently or with minimal assistance. Professional contractors focus on ensuring the new setup is secure, functional, and tailored to the specific needs of the homeowner or user.
This type of installation helps address common problems faced by seniors, people with disabilities, or anyone recovering from injury or surgery. Traditional bathtubs can be difficult to access due to high sides or slippery surfaces, increasing the risk of accidents. Handicap bathtub services provide safer alternatives that minimize these hazards, such as low-entry access points or supportive features. These upgrades can also make bathing more comfortable and less stressful, promoting independence and dignity for users who might otherwise struggle with standard tubs.

The overview below groups typical Handicap Bathtub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Basic modifications or repairs to existing handicap bathtubs typ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for minor adjustments or hardware replacements.
Partial Modifications - Installing grab bars, handrails, or non-slip surfaces usually ranges from $600 to $1,500. These projects are common and often involve moderate customization to improve safety and accessibility.
Full Bathtub Replacement - Replacing an existing bathtub with a handicap-accessible model generally costs between $2,000 and $5,000.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range, especially with custom features or structural work.
Custom or Complex Installations - Highly specialized or custom modifications, such as walk-in tubs with advanced features, can range from $5,000 to $10,000 or more. These are less common and tend to involve extensive work or premium mater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of handicap bathtubs are available for installation? Local contractors can install a variety of handicap bathtubs, including walk-in tubs, low-threshold tubs, and accessible models designed for safety and convenience.
How can a handicap bathtub improve safety in the bathroom? Installing a handicap bathtub can reduce the risk of slips and falls by providing features like grab bars, non-slip surfaces, and easier entry and exit options.
Are there specific features to consider when choosing a handicap bathtub? Yes, features such as built-in seating, handheld showerheads, and easy-to-reach controls are commonly considered to enhance accessibility and comfort.
Can local service providers handle the removal of an existing bathtub? Many local contractors offer removal services as part of the installation process, ensuring a seamless upgrade to an accessible bathing solution.
What should be considered when planning for handicap bathtub installation? It’s important to evaluate bathroom space, plumbing requirements, and accessibility needs to ensure the chosen tub fits well and functions properly.
